سورس کد سیستم اجاره خودرو با استفاده از VB.Net و MS Access
این توضیحات بصورت خودکار ارسال شده است برای دانلود فایل به سایت اصلی که لینک دانلود در پایین قرار داده شده است بروید
سیستم اجاره خودرو با استفاده از VB.Net و MS Access
در دنیای امروز، مدیریت و کنترل فرآیندهای مربوط به اجاره خودرو، نیازمند یک سیستم قوی، کارآمد و قابل اعتماد است. در این راستا، توسعه یک سیستم نرمافزاری با زبان برنامهنویسی VB.Net و بانک اطلاعاتی MS Access، راهکاری مناسب و کارآمد محسوب میشود. این سیستم نه تنها فرآیندهای روزمره مربوط به اجاره خودرو را ساده میکند، بلکه امکان نظارت دقیقتر، مدیریت بهتر مشتریان و خودروها، و کاهش خطاهای انسانی را فراهم میآورد.
در ادامه، به طور جامع و مفصل، به توضیح کامل و دقیق دربارهی سورس کد این سیستم، ساختار آن، اجزا، عملکرد، و نحوه پیادهسازی آن میپردازیم. هدف از این نوشتار، آشنایی کامل با فرآیندهای توسعه و پیادهسازی چنین سیستمی است، به گونهای که حتی فردی مبتدی هم بتواند درک مناسبی از آن پیدا کند و در صورت نیاز به توسعه یا اصلاح آن، توانایی لازم را داشته باشد.
پیشزمینه و مقدمه
برای شروع، باید بدانیم چرا استفاده از VB.Net و MS Access، انتخاب مناسبی برای ساخت چنین سیستمهایی است. VB.Net، زبان برنامهنویسی قدرتمند و در عین حال ساده است که در کنار محیط Visual Studio، امکانات فراوانی را برای توسعه برنامههای ویندوزی فراهم میکند. این زبان، با دارا بودن قابلیتهای شیءگرایی، توسعه برنامههای گرافیکی، و اتصال آسان به پایگاه داده، گزینهای عالی برای پروژههای کوچک تا متوسط است.
از طرفی، MS Access، بانک اطلاعاتی سبکی است که به راحتی با برنامههای VB.Net ارتباط برقرار میکند و امکانات لازم برای ذخیرهسازی، مدیریت و بازیابی اطلاعات را در اختیار توسعهدهنده قرار میدهد. این بانک اطلاعاتی، با حجم کم، نصب آسان، و قابلیت توسعه سریع، برای پروژههای کوچک و متوسط بسیار مناسب است؛ به خصوص در مواردی که نیاز به کاربری سریع و راحت دارید.
ساختار کلی سیستم
سیستم اجاره خودرو، شامل چندین بخش و ماژول است که هر کدام وظایف مشخصی را بر عهده دارند. این بخشها عبارتند از:
- مدیریت خودروها: ثبت، ویرایش، حذف و نمایش خودروهای موجود در سیستم. هر خودرو شامل مشخصاتی مانند شماره پلاک، مدل، شرکت سازنده، سال ساخت، وضعیت (موجود، در حال اجاره، تعمیرات) و قیمت است.
- مدیریت مشتریان: ثبت، ویرایش، حذف و مشاهده اطلاعات مشتریان. مشخصات شامل نام، شماره تماس، آدرس، شماره ملی و تاریخ عضویت است.
- مدیریت قراردادهای اجاره: ثبت قراردادهای جدید، ویرایش، تمدید یا خاتمهی قراردادها. این بخش شامل اطلاعات مربوط به مشتری، خودرو، تاریخ شروع و پایان، مبلغ اجاره، و شرایط قرارداد است.
- گزارشگیری و آمار: ارائه گزارشهای مالی، تعداد خودروهای اجاره شده، مشتریان فعال، و سود و زیان کلی سیستم.
- پیشنهادات و عملیاتهای جانبی: مانند جستجو، فیلتر کردن خودروها و مشتریان، و هشدارهای مربوط به موعد بازگشت خودروها.
در این ساختار، هر بخش به طور مستقل طراحی شده و با بخشهای دیگر ارتباط دارد. این ارتباط، از طریق فرمها و کنترلهای مختلف در محیط ویژوال استودیو، برقرار میشود.
نحوه پیادهسازی سورس کد
در شروع، باید بانک اطلاعاتی MS Access ساخته شود. این بانک اطلاعاتی شامل چند جدول اصلی است:
- جدول خودروها (Cars): شامل فیلدهای شناسه، شماره پلاک، مدل، شرکت سازنده، سال ساخت، وضعیت، قیمت.
... ← ادامه مطلب در magicfile.ir